a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Max Kellermann <max@duempel.org>2008-12-30 16:28:00 +0100
committerMax Kellermann <max@duempel.org>2008-12-30 16:28:00 +0100
commitd99595c2143ef31d4bf3b2274d55100f39363be3 (patch)
tree3bc71a717d1c87ee8df88400101f0f6528119240
parent4cc0caf1af38fe0f2b43e54ff607852553b5510d (diff)
downloadmpd-d99595c2143ef31d4bf3b2274d55100f39363be3.tar.gz
mpd-d99595c2143ef31d4bf3b2274d55100f39363be3.tar.xz
mpd-d99595c2143ef31d4bf3b2274d55100f39363be3.zip
listen: eliminated freeAllListenSockets()
Merged freeAllListenSockets() into closeAllListenSockets(), because this is its only caller.
-rw-r--r--src/listen.c4
-rw-r--r--src/listen.h1
2 files changed, 0 insertions, 5 deletions
diff --git a/src/listen.c b/src/listen.c
index 9fc374c25..67a40f95c 100644
--- a/src/listen.c
+++ b/src/listen.c
@@ -272,11 +272,7 @@ void closeAllListenSockets(void)
g_debug("closing listen socket %i", i);
while (close(listenSockets[i]) < 0 && errno == EINTR) ;
}
- freeAllListenSockets();
-}
-void freeAllListenSockets(void)
-{
numberOfListenSockets = 0;
free(listenSockets);
listenSockets = NULL;
diff --git a/src/listen.h b/src/listen.h
index caf839fcb..625cb006c 100644
--- a/src/listen.h
+++ b/src/listen.h
@@ -28,7 +28,6 @@ void listenOnPort(void);
void getConnections(fd_set * fds);
void closeAllListenSockets(void);
-void freeAllListenSockets(void);
/* fdmax should be initialized to something */
void addListenSocketsToFdSet(fd_set * fds, int *fdmax);